It was
breathtaking,
the way his eyes flickered with an shimmering, gentle light
the way he delicately stared across her pale cheeks;
how he ran his rough fingers down her bumps and bruises, scratches and scars,
his sweet, brittle breath caressing her neck and tickling her spine.
And her head tipped back in an effortless, ridiculous laugh—
a winding, tinkling sound that pierced his soul and
awakened the dusty, dark pathways of his fragile heart.
And in that moment,
he felt a soft, careful breath stir in the back of his throat;
a breath that was
crawling to the surface of his weary lips: “I’m yours,”
but he held back
for when her starry eyes collided with his aching, longing soul
he realized,
she already knew.
